Helpful JS utilities

/** | |
* Sleeps for `ms` milliseconds. | |
* | |
* @param {number} ms - Sleep duration in milliseconds. | |
* @returns {Promise<void>} | |
* | |
* @example | |
* // Sleep for 250ms. | |
* await sleep(250); | |
*/ | |
export function sleep(ms) { | |
return new Promise((r) => setTimeout(r, ms)); | |
} | |
/** | |
* Wait for a condition to be satisfied, or optionally time out. | |
* | |
* @param {function()} f - Function to test whether event has occurred or not. | |
* @param {number} [until=0] - Milliseconds to wait for event, or `0` means indefinitely. [default: 0] | |
* @param {number} [frequency=200] - How many milliseconds to wait between calls to `f`. [default: 200] | |
* @returns {*} The most recent return value of the function `f`. | |
* | |
* @example | |
* // Wait for the DOM element with ID `foo` to be found. | |
* await waitFor(() => document.getElementById('foo')); | |
*/ | |
export async function waitFor(f, until = 0, frequency = 200) { | |
let value = undefined, | |
elapsed = 0; | |
while (!(value = await f())) { | |
if (until > 0 && (elapsed += frequency) > until) break; | |
await sleep(frequency); | |
} | |
return value; | |
} | |
/** | |
* Debounce calls to `f`. Only invoke `f` once after `timeout` has elapsed. | |
* | |
* @param {function(...)} f - The function to debounce. | |
* @param {number} [timeout=100] - The number of milliseconds to debounce for. [default: 100] | |
* @returns {function(...)} The function that debounces calls to `f`. | |
* | |
* @example | |
* // Only invoke the debounced code once after `timeout` milliseconds has passed. | |
* new MutationObserver( | |
* debounce(() => { | |
* // debounced code here | |
* }) | |
* ).observe(...); | |
*/ | |
export function debounce(f, timeout = 100) { | |
var timer; | |
return (...args) => { | |
clearTimeout(timer); | |
timer = setTimeout(() => { | |
f.apply(this, args); | |
}, timeout); | |
}; | |
} | |
/** | |
* Throttle calls to `f`. Only invoke `f` once until `timeout` has elapsed. | |
* | |
* @param {function(...)} f - The function to throttle. | |
* @param {number} [timeout=100] - The number of milliseconds to throttle for. [default: 100] | |
* @returns {function(...)} The function that throttles calls to `f`. | |
* | |
* @example | |
* // Only invoke the throttled code once per every `timeout` milliseconds. | |
* onClick={ | |
* throttle( | |
* () => { | |
* // throttled code here | |
* } | |
* } | |
* } | |
*/ | |
export function throttle(f, timeout = 100) { | |
var timer; | |
return (...args) => { | |
if (!timer) { | |
f.apply(this, args); | |
} | |
clearTimeout(timer); | |
timer = setTimeout(() => { | |
timer = undefined; | |
}, timeout); | |
}; | |
} |
